U-M Drops Middle Game of Weekend Series at Oklahoma
3/8/2003 12:00:00 AM | Baseball
Blair (2-1) pitched an eight-hitter and struck out a career-best nine in the win. He allowed just one hit after the fourth inning. Yaconetti's two-out, two-run single in the third proved to be the game-winner and he added his team-leading fifth home run leading off the fifth inning for the final scoring of the day. Yaconetti has two homers, two doubles and six RBI in the first two games of the series.
The Wolverines (4-5) grabbed the lead in the top of the third as sophomore CF Matt Butler (Lombard, Ill./Driscoll Catholic HS) doubled down the line in left and moved to third on a flyout. He scored as senior 2B Jordan Cantalamessa (Castle Rock, Colo./Cherry Creek HS) knocked in his eighth run of the series, with an infield groundout.
Oklahoma (7-3) scored four times after two outs in the bottom of the third inning as the Sooners loaded the bases on a single and two walks followed by a two-run single by Yaconetti and a two-run triple by 1B Luke Alexander.
Michigan fifth-year 1B Nate Wright (Tinley Park, Ill./Andrew HS) opened the fourth inning with a single to center and senior RF Gino Lollio (Cape Coral, Fla./Mariner HS) scored Wright from third with a two-out single to cut the OU lead to 4-2.
Lollio's fourth inning single, his second of the game, was the last Wolverine hit until junior LF Brandon Roberts (Arlington, Texas/Martin HS) collected his second single of the game with two outs in the eighth inning.
The Wolverines conclude the series at Oklahoma on Sunday (March 9, 1 p.m.) with junior RHP Bobby Garza (Southgate, Mich./Anderson HS) slated to start on the mound. Garza is 1-0 (5.73 ERA).
N O T E S
Senior 3B Brock Koman (Pueblo, Colo./South HS) extended his team-leading hitting streak to nine games with a first-inning single, but his streak of multiple-hit games was stopped at six games.
Koman, who leads the team with 17 hits on the season, pushed his career hit total to 212 as he chases Phil Price (215, 1987-90) for eighth place on Michigan's all-time hit list.
Koman was hit by a pitch in the third inning as he reached bases seven straight times in the series. Koman is the career HBP leader for the Wolverines with 33 HBPs in 166 games.
Senior 2B Jordan Cantalamessa's eight RBI in the series give him a team-leading 18 for the year.
Michigan's hitting leaders after nine games include: senior 3B Brock Koman at .447 (17-for-38), junior RF Brandon Roberts (.400, 12-for-30), senior OF Gino Lollio (.375, 15-for-40), junior C Jake Fox (.361, 13-for-36), senior LF-DH Mike Sokol (.343, 12-for-35) and senior 2B Jordan Cantalamessa (.341, 14-for-41).
